视图是基于 SQL 语句的结果集的可视化的表。
视图也包含行、列,视图中的所有的字段是来自一个或多个底层表的组合,可以像普通的sql语句一样添加where、join、函数等语句,而底层表中的表结构不会因为视图而发生改变。
视图的创建:
CREATE VIEW view_name AS SELECT 字段名1,字段名2 FROM 表名 WHERE 条件
在应用程序使用的时候,视图和普通的表一样,同样对应有实体类。
视图的好处:
简化了用户的操作,用户不用关心复杂的表之间的关系,只需关注视图查询出来的结果即可;
隐藏了底层表结构,所以能够为保密数据提供保护;
对重组数据库提供了一定的逻辑独立性,如果底层表要添加一个字段,那么对于视图是不影像的;
通过添加查询条件可以使不同的用户分别查询不同的数据。
相关推荐
在Microsoft Visual C++ (VC++) 开发环境中,"VC视图View操作"主要指的是如何创建、管理和交互与用户界面中的视图组件。视图是MFC(Microsoft Foundation Classes)框架中的一部分,它负责显示数据并处理用户的输入...
综上所述,AE的视图View菜单是一个综合性的工具集合,它为用户提供了一套全面的视图管理和控制工具,从而提升在AE中的创作效率和精度。通过熟练掌握这些功能,用户可以更好地理解和控制他们的项目,创作出更加精细和...
本学习笔记将深入探讨Android视图View的相关知识,包括其基本概念、创建自定义视图、事件处理以及优化策略。 首先,我们要了解View类在Android中的地位。它是所有UI组件的基类,位于`android.view`包下。一个常见的...
Domino XPages 视图 View Start Key 开发指南 在 Domino XPages 开发中,视图(View)是一个非常重要的组件,用于显示和管理数据。在 XPages 8.5.2 中,startKeys 属性是一个非常有用的功能,它允许开发者设置视图...
此外,还需要使用SQL语句手动创建两个视图View3和View4,其中View3与View1相同,而View4与View2条件相同。 ##### 2. 数据控制实验 **权限管理**:通过SQL Server的数据控制功能进行权限分配和回收。 - **分配权限*...
在 MVC 架构中,视图(View)是用户界面的主要部分,负责展示数据。本文将详细讨论 CodeIgniter 中的视图 View。 1. 视图的位置: 在 CodeIgniter 中,视图文件通常存储在 `application/views/` 目录下。这是默认...
自动删除ClearCase视图view 自动删除视图及相关信息
domino xpages 开发 视图view顯示方式
在Android开发中,自定义视图(View)是构建用户界面的一个重要方面,它允许开发者根据项目需求创建独特的视觉元素和交互方式。本教程将深入探讨如何在Android中实现自定义视图,并通过实例——DrawPathDemo来阐述...
自定义简单弹出框Dialog辅助工具类 Alert实现弹出框加载XML或者视图VIEW
在 Domino XPages 开发中,视图(View)是非常重要的组件之一。视图可以用来显示数据,并提供了丰富的功能来格式化和自定义数据的显示方式。在本文中,我们将介绍如何在 Domino XPages 中开发视图,并在视图中添加...
在VC++环境中,创建一个对话框(Dialog)并在这个对话框上添加视图(View)是常见的编程任务,尤其在开发MFC(Microsoft Foundation Classes)应用程序时。对话框通常用于用户交互,而视图则负责数据的显示和编辑。...
标题“视图运行时属性”指的是在Interface Builder中对视图进行的一些设置,这些设置会影响到视图在程序运行时的表现,特别是关于“圆角、边框、边框颜色”的问题。现在,我们将深入探讨这些关键属性及其运行时的...
在Android开发中,自定义视图(View)和属性(Attribute)是提升用户界面个性化和功能扩展性的重要手段。本文将深入探讨如何实现自定义视图及其属性,以帮助开发者更好地理解和掌握这一技术。 首先,自定义视图是...
在Oracle 11g Release 2版本中,视图(VIEW)是一种强大的数据库对象,它提供了对表数据的另一种访问方式。视图可以被看作是存储在一个表上的查询,或者说是虚拟表,它们并不实际存储数据,而是保存了查询语句。视图...
本文实例讲述了Thinkphp5.0 框架实现控制器向视图view赋值及视图view取值操作。分享给大家供大家参考,具体如下: Thinkphp5.0 控制器向视图view的赋值 方式一(使用fetch()方法的第二个参数赋值): <?php ...
在Domino XPages开发中,视图(View)过滤是一个重要的功能,它允许开发者根据特定条件筛选和展示数据。在本文中,我们将深入探讨如何在XPages中实现视图过滤,特别是关于“视图過濾 View Category Filters”的概念...
在 Domino XPages 开发中,视图(View)是存储和检索数据的核心组件,它类似于关系型数据库中的表格。视图提供了对文档集合的结构化访问,这些文档通常存储在 Lotus Domino 数据库中。动态获取列是视图处理中一个...
在CodeIgniter (CI) PHP框架中,视图(View)是MVC(Model-View-Controller)架构中的一个重要组成部分,主要用于呈现用户界面和静态HTML内容。本文将详细讲解如何在CI中创建、访问、传递数据以及处理视图的返回字符串...
基于实验一建立的“图书读者数据库”(Book_Reader_DB)和实验二输入的部分虚拟数据,在SQL ...③ 在查询分析器中用SQL语句来创建视图View3和视图View4,视图View3的要求与View1相同,视图View4与视图View2的条件相同。